Metal flange on mounting plate<br>Screw size|Wire outlet corner: 70 Ncm<br>Remaining corners: 70 Ncm<br>ISO 4762 - M4 degreased, without an additional<br>brace andwithoutwasher|| ## **2.2 Connections** |Electricalconnection|Wires|| |---|---|---| |Lead wire length<br>Tolerance|L = 310 mm<br>+- 10,0 mm|| |Tube length<br>Tolerance|S = 20 mm<br>+- 10,0 mm|| |Wire size (AWG)|22|| |Insulationdiameter|1,70mm|| |**Wire**|**Color**|**Operation**| |---|---|---| |1|red|+ UB| |2|black|-GND| |3|yellow|Tacho| ebmpanst page 3 of 11 12/06/2016 **Product Data Sheet RG125-19/14N/2** The auxilliaries shown on the schematic diagram (which are required for the intended use) are not part of our delivery. ebmpanst page 4 of 11 12/06/2016 **Product Data Sheet RG125-19/14N/2** ## **3 Operating Data** ## **3.1 Electrical Operating Data** Measurement Normal air density = 1,2 kg/m3; Temperature 23°C +/- 3°C; Motor axis horizontal; warm-up conditions: time before measuring 5 minutes (unless otherwise specified). In the intake and outlet area should not be any solid obstruction within 0,5 m. - ∆ p = 0: corresp. to free air flow (see section 3.5) I: corresp. to arithm. mean current value |**Features**|**Condition**|**Symbol**|**Values**|**Values**|**Values**| |---|---|---|---|---|---| |Voltagerange||U|12,0V||28,0V| |Nominal voltage||UN||24,0V|| |Power consumption<br>Tolerance|∆p = 0<br>0010|P|1,1 W<br>+- 17,5 %|4,9 W<br>+- 12,5 %|6,7 W<br>+- 15,0 %| |Current consumption<br>Tolerance|∆p = 0<br>0010|I|94 mA<br>+- 17,5 %|203 mA<br>+- 12,5 %|240 mA<br>+- 15,0 %| |Speed<br>Tolerance|∆p = 0<br>0010|n|1.365 1/min<br>+- 12,5 %|2.550 1/min<br>+- 7,5 %|2.840 1/min<br>+- 10,0 %| |Starting current<br>consumption||||< 900 mA|| ebmpanst page 5 of 11 12/06/2016 **Product Data Sheet RG125-19/14N/2** ## **3.2 Operating Data - Electrical Interface - Output** Tacho type /2 (open collector) |**Features**|**Note**|**Values**| |---|---|---| |Tacho operatingvoltage<br>UBS||Min.: 4 V<br>Max.:30V| |Tacho signal Low<br>US low|Isink: 2 mA|<=0,4 V| |Tacho signal High<br>US high|Isource:0mA|30,0V| |S high<br>Maximumsinkcurrent<br>Isink||<= 4 mA| |External resistor|External resistor Ra from UBS to US required. All voltages measured<br>to GND.|| |Tacho frequency|(2 x n) / 60|| |Tacho isolated from motor|No|| |Slew rate||=> 0,5V/us| n = revolutions per minute (1/min) page 6 of 11 12/06/2016 **Product Data Sheet RG125-19/14N/2** ## **3.3 Electrical Features** |Electronicfunction|None|| |---|---|---| |Reversed polarity protection<br>Max. residualcurrent at UN|Rectifying diode<br>IF <= 10mA|| |Lockedrotorprotection|Autorestart|| |Lockedrotorcurrent at UN|Iblock approx.900mA|| |Clocksignalatlockedrotor|t3 / t4 typical:0,6 s /10 s|| Block1: special locked rotor protection: 5 cycles t3 / t4 = 0,6 s / 1 s Block2: locked rotor protection t3 / t4 = 0,6 s / 10 s ebmpapst page 7 of 11 12/06/2016 **Product Data Sheet RG125-19/14N/2** ## **3.4 Aerodynamics** Measurement Measured with a double chamber intake rig acc. to DIN EN ISO 5801. conditions: Normal air density = 1,2 kg/m3; Temperature 23°C +/- 3°C; In the intake and outlet area should not be any solid obstruction within 0,5 m. Operation condition: 2.550 1/min at free air flow Optimal operating point 10,0 m3/h @ 144 Pa Sound power level at the optimal operating 5,7 bel(A) point Sound pressure level at free air flow, measured in rubber bands ## **4 Environment** **4.1 General** Min. permitted ambient temperature TU min. -30 °C Max. permitted ambient temperature TU max. 75 °C Min. permitted storage temperature TL min. -40 °C ~~——————<—<——~~ Max. permitted storage temperature TL max. 80 °C ## **4.2** **Climatic Requirements** Humidity requirements humid heat, constant; according to DIN EN 60068-2-78, 14 days Water exposure None Dust requirements None ~~_—~~ Salt fog requirements None Permitted application area: The product is intended for use in sheltered rooms with controlled temperature and controlled humidity. Directly exposure to water must be avoided. Pollution degree 1 (according DIN EN 60664-1) There is either no pollution or it occurs only dry, non-conductive pollution. The pollution has no negative impact.
